Richarlison has posted a cryptic message as he closes in on a Tottenham exit, with a return to Everton on the cards after a difficult spell under Roberto De Zerbi.

According to Goal.com, an agreement is in place for the 29-year-old to rejoin Everton, with Iliman Ndiaye expected to head to Spurs. Both transfers are subject to medicals and finalised personal terms, with optimism they will go through.


OneFootball Videos


The Brazilian’s post arrived 24 hours after Spurs’ 2-0 defeat at Newcastle. He shared a photo from last season with a thinking emoji, then wrote that he had been cast as the villain in many badly told stories.

Among roughly 40,000 likes was a nod from his Tottenham team-mate Xavi Simons.

De Zerbi has admitted squad harmony has been hit by players seeking exits, and he omitted Richarlison from the trip to St James’ Park. The head coach said the forward had repeatedly told him he wanted to leave, adding that Danso and Pape Sarr expressed similar wishes, with Sarr also carrying a small injury.

He joined Spurs in 2022 and leaves with 32 goals and 15 assists in all competitions after a £60m move four years ago. He helped the club win the Europa League, while his stint was marked by inconsistency and a late rift with the hierarchy.
